02032907838 Summary (Read all comments)
Phone number ☎️ 02032907838 👆 is reported as a persistent scam number falsely claiming to be HMRC, warning of arrest or serious lawsuits related to tax evasion. The calls typically involve automated threatening messages, often leaving distressing voicemails demanding urgent callbacks. Users emphasise that genuine HMRC communications occur via official letters, not threatening calls or voicemails. Multiple accounts cite rude behaviour when calling back the scammers, alongside attempts to extract personal information. The calls have upset many, especially vulnerable individuals, invoking fear with aggressive tactics. Authorities such as HMRC and Action Fraud have been notified by numerous victims. It is strongly advised to ignore, block, and report the number without engaging, as it is a clear and ongoing fraud campaign exploiting fear of legal action.

About 02 Numbers
These numbers correspond to specific locations in the UK and are widely used by both residences and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the call costs for these geographic numbers are dependent on the time of day. Numerous service providers offer call packages that provide free calls during designated times. Call costs from mobile phones are reliant on the chosen calling plan, with several pl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
